¿Cómo crear un proyecto con Java en Next IntelliJ?
Iniciar un nuevo proyecto en Next IntelliJ es un paso fundamental para desarrollar aplicaciones robustas y eficientes. Esta útil herramienta no solo agiliza el proceso de creación de proyectos en Java, sino que también simplifica la integración con bases de datos, lo que resulta crucial en cualquier proyecto de programación que maneja datos.
¿Cómo configurar Next IntelliJ para tu proyecto?
Primero, asegúrate de tener Next IntelliJ instalado en tu equipo. Una vez completada la instalación, estos son los pasos que debes seguir:
Abrir Next IntelliJ: Localiza y abre la aplicación en tu equipo.
Iniciar un nuevo proyecto: Selecciona "File" y luego "New Project" dentro de Next IntelliJ.
Elegir el tipo de proyecto: Opta por "Java con maven". Maven es un potente sistema de construcción y gestión de proyectos que facilita el manejo de dependencias y la estructuración del proyecto.
Instalar los plugins necesarios: Si es la primera vez que usas Next IntelliJ, te pedirá instalar ciertos plugins. Selecciona "Descargar y activar", para permitir la instalación automática de los complementos necesarios. Acepta los términos y selecciona "Instalar" para continuar.
Finalizar la configuración: Espera a que se activen los plugins. Esto te proporcionará todas las opciones para crear tu nuevo proyecto.
¿Cómo estructurar tu proyecto en Java?
Una vez configurado el entorno, es importante proceder a organizar adecuadamente el proyecto:
Nombrar el proyecto y elegir su ubicación: Dale un nombre a tu proyecto (por ejemplo, "mensajes a Pepe") y selecciona la ubicación donde deseas guardarlo en tu equipo.
Crear el artefacto del grupo: Esto implica definir los nombres que tendrán el proyecto y sus paquetes, una parte esencial para mantener una estructura organizada.
Finalizar la creación del proyecto: Al terminar con la configuración anterior, espera unos segundos mientras se genera la estructura básica del proyecto.
¿Cómo crear una clase principal en Java?
Después de establecer la estructura base del proyecto, sigue estos pasos para crear tu primera clase principal en Java:
Localizar el paquete del proyecto: Dentro del panel izquierdo, encontrarás el paquete correspondiente a tu proyecto.
Crear una nueva clase: Haz clic derecho sobre el paquete, selecciona "New" y luego "Class".
Nombrar la clase: Dale un nombre a tu clase, que puede ser cualquier nombre relevante para tu proyecto, por ejemplo, "Inicio".
Definir el método principal: En toda clase principal de Java debe existir un método llamado main. Aquí te mostramos cómo declararlo:
publicclassInicio{publicstaticvoidmain(String[] args){// Aquí escribirás el código que deseas ejecutar}}
Con esto, habrás establecido las bases para ejecutar y desarrollar tu proyecto. Este método principal actúa como el punto de entrada desde donde se ejecutarán tus programas en Java. Aprovecha la flexibilidad y las herramientas que Next IntelliJ te proporciona para expandir y enriquecer tu desarrollo en Java.
Así, estás listo para la siguiente etapa, que involucra conectar Java con bases de datos como MySQL para gestionar eficientemente la información. ¡Sigue aprendiendo y explorando las inmensas posibilidades que te ofrece la programación!
Si quieres sacar el método public static void main más rápido solo pon: psvm y dale tab.
Genial :) thanks
o también: main y tab
Para los que utilizan IntelliJ IDEA, se pueden guiar de la siguiente clase que pertenece al curso básico de testing en Java, el cual explica la creación del proyecto con Maven y su estructura.
Muchas gracias por el dato, ya tengo mi siguiente curso una vez que terminé este. :nerd_face:
Estaría genial que los proyectos se creasen utilizando el idioma por defecto de la industria, inglés, para evitar acostumbrarse a otro idioma en el código.
¿Cual serian los archivos a ignorar para subir el proyecto a github?
la neta jajaja para diseño de aplicaciones de escritorio me gusta mas netbeans, pero para APIs intellij y eclipse me acomodo mejor.
Excelente explicación del inicio del proyecto con Maven
Existe algún curso de Netbeans dentro de Platzi?
Uy, no. La idea es no casarse con un IDE, eso estaría mal. Hay muchas opciones que le hacen competencia a NetBeans, como lo son Visual Studio Code, Eclipse, InteliJ Idea, y quién sabe cuántos más que no conozco.
Comprendo pero la idea es por lo menos aprender a utilizar alguno de as IDE que mencionaste. El problema es que no existe un curso para aprender alguno de ellos, por lo cual, la curva de aprendizaje se vuelve más marcada.
El market share en cuanto a IDEs de Java está claramente dominado por Intellij IDEA e insisten en usar en los cursos Eclipse y NetBeans… No entiendo…
Hasta ahora en las ofertas de trabajo que vi como desarrollador Java (en Argentina), pedían Eclipse por lo general, a veces NetBeans pero nunca escuché de Intellij IDEA hasta el curso de Java SE Orientado a Objetos
No te preocupes, es básicamente lo mismo. En lo personal prefiero Eclipse pero es bueno conocer más herramientas.
¿puedo realizar la practica con SQLServer y Intellij IDEA ???
Si, ya que SQLServer es relacional y puedes usar el IDE de tu preferencia
No me aparece el conector de java y Mysql. ¿Que debo hacer en ese caso? muchas gracias.
Hola Sergio, si no te aparece lo puedes descargar directamente desde el sitio oficial.